CDN厂商Anycast技术是网络加速领域的一项创新技术,通过将网站内容缓存到多个地理位置的服务器上,并利用Anycast路由技术将这些服务器统一调度,用户访问时可根据地理位置选择最优访问路径,从而大幅提高网站访问速度和稳定性,这种技术有效降低了延迟,提升了用户体验,并对全球用户进行了高效、稳定和安全的网络覆盖,成为了当前互联网领域重要的技术组成部分,引领着网络加速技术的革新与发展。
随着互联网的飞速发展,网络安全和访问速度已经成为衡量服务质量的重要指标,作为互联网的基础设施之一,CDN(内容分发网络)在其中扮演着举足轻重的角色,而在CDN技术中,Anycast作为一种创新的分布式网络技术,正逐渐受到业界的广泛关注和应用。
Anycast技术简介
Anycast,即“任意路由选择”,是一种特殊的互联网寻址和路由技术,它能够在数据包传输过程中根据网络的实时状态和路由策略动态地选择最佳的传输路径,这一特性使得CDN厂商能够更加灵活地控制网络资源,提高内容的访问速度和稳定性。
对于CDN厂商而言,采用Anycast技术意味着他们的服务覆盖范围将不再受限,无论用户身处何地,只要连接到网络中的任何一个Anycast节点,就能获得与CDN厂商中心节点相近的访问速度,这种技术极大地减少了网络拥塞,提升了用户体验。
Anycast技术在CDN中的应用
-
智能路由选择:Anycast网络能够实时感知到网络拓扑的变化,包括路由器故障、链路中断等,基于这些信息,它可以智能地重新计算最佳的数据传输路径,从而确保用户请求能够快速准确地到达目的地。
-
负载均衡:通过在CDN节点之间动态分配流量,Anycast技术有助于避免单点过载,提升整个网络的服务质量。 缓存**:结合Anycast网络的特点,CDN可以更高效地实现内容缓存,由于Anycast节点遍布各地,用户请求可以就近访问缓存服务器,从而减轻源服务器的压力,并提高内容的响应速度。
-
降低延迟:通过优化数据传输路径,Anycast技术有效地降低了网络延迟,这使得用户在访问网站或应用时能够获得更加流畅和迅捷的体验。
面临的挑战
尽管Anycast技术在提升CDN性能方面具有巨大潜力,但在实际部署过程中也面临着一些挑战,如何确保节点间通信的安全性、如何解决节点故障导致的缓存失效问题等,这都需要CDN厂商在技术和服务质量上进行持续的创新和改进。
展望未来
随着云计算和大数据技术的不断发展,Anycast技术在CDN领域的应用将更加广泛和深入,我们有理由相信,这一技术将为互联网的发展注入新的活力,并为用户带来更加优质、高效的网络服务。
Anycast作为一门先进的分布式网络技术,在CDN领域展现出了巨大的潜力和价值,对于CDN厂商而言,深入了解和应用好这一技术无疑是提升竞争力的关键所在,我们也期待在未来看到更多创新和优化的应用案例涌现出来,为全球互联网的发展做出更大的贡献。